FAS AND THE BANK OF RUSSIA CONTINUE EXCHANGING EXPERIENCE
The first meeting of the inter-departmental Working Group on analyzing the current practice of preventing, exposing and suppressing violations of the antimonopoly and the law on countering unlawful use of insider information and marker manipulation
The meeting was opened by Head of the Working Group, Head of FAS Anti-Cartel Department Andrey Tenishev: “Anticompetitive practices and market manipulation practices are constantly transforming and improving particularly, through digital technologies. In this context, exchanging relevant experiences and techniques between regulators is an efficient method to counter such conduct of economic entities”.
The Working Group discussed the most pressing issues such as control over commodities exchanges, employment of machine learning to exposed unfair market practices and some others.
“FAS is constantly improving the methods of exposing and proving anticompetitive agreements, particularly, with use of digital modalities. Therefore, possibility of exchanging experiences with the colleagues from the Bank of Russia on employing achievements of digitalization in our collaboration is essential for us”, emphasized Deputy Head of the Working Group, Deputy Head of FAS Anti-Cartel Department, Anton Teslenko.
